Win10系统下虚拟机运行缓慢?这些技巧帮你告别迟钝!
win10下的虚拟机反应迟钝

首页 2025-02-21 11:16:38



Win10下的虚拟机反应迟钝:问题剖析与高效解决方案 在当今的多元化计算环境中,虚拟机(Virtual Machine, VM)扮演着至关重要的角色

    无论是为了测试软件、运行旧版应用程序,还是进行开发和学习,虚拟机都提供了极大的便利

    然而,许多用户在Windows 10操作系统下运行虚拟机时,常常会遇到虚拟机反应迟钝的问题

    这不仅影响了工作效率,还可能导致项目延误和任务失败

    本文将深入剖析这一问题的成因,并提供一系列高效解决方案,帮助用户摆脱虚拟机运行缓慢的困扰

     一、虚拟机反应迟钝的成因分析 虚拟机反应迟钝是一个复杂的问题,涉及多个层面的因素

    以下是一些主要成因: 1.资源分配不足 -CPU和内存:虚拟机需要占用宿主机(即运行虚拟机的物理机)的CPU和内存资源

    如果分配给虚拟机的资源过少,将导致其运行缓慢

     -磁盘I/O:虚拟机的磁盘操作依赖于宿主机的硬盘读写速度

    如果宿主机的磁盘性能不佳,或者虚拟机文件存放在慢速存储介质上,将直接影响虚拟机的运行效率

     2.虚拟化软件设置不当 -虚拟化引擎配置:不同的虚拟化软件(如VMware Workstation、VirtualBox、Hyper-V等)具有不同的配置选项

    不合理的设置可能导致资源利用效率低下

     -显示设置:虚拟机中的图形显示处理对性能有较大影响

    如果显示设置过高,而宿主机显卡或CPU的图形处理能力不足,将造成界面卡顿

     3.操作系统与软件兼容性问题 -驱动兼容:虚拟机中的操作系统和应用程序可能需要特定的驱动程序才能高效运行

    如果驱动程序不兼容或未正确安装,将影响性能

     -软件优化:某些软件在虚拟机环境下可能未得到优化,导致运行效率低下

     4.宿主机系统状态 -后台程序干扰:宿主机上的后台程序(如杀毒软件、系统更新服务等)可能占用大量资源,影响虚拟机的性能

     -电源管理设置:Windows 10的电源管理设置可能限制了CPU和GPU的性能,以节省能源

    这同样会影响虚拟机的运行效率

     5.硬件老化或配置不足 -CPU性能瓶颈:老旧的CPU可能无法满足现代虚拟化和应用程序的需求

     -内存不足:如果宿主机内存不足,虚拟机在运行时将频繁进行页面交换,导致性能下降

     二、高效解决方案 针对上述成因,以下是一些高效解决方案,旨在提升虚拟机在Windows 10下的运行效率: 1.优化资源分配 -增加CPU和内存分配:根据虚拟机的用途和需求,合理分配更多的CPU核心和内存

    在虚拟化软件的管理界面中,可以调整这些设置

     -使用SSD存储:将虚拟机文件存放在固态硬盘(SSD)上,可以显著提升磁盘I/O性能

    如果条件允许,将整个系统盘升级为SSD也是一个不错的选择

     2.调整虚拟化软件设置 -优化虚拟化引擎配置:根据虚拟化软件的文档,调整其配置以优化性能

    例如,在VMware中,可以启用或禁用某些硬件加速选项;在VirtualBox中,可以调整虚拟CPU的数量和优先级

     -降低显示设置:如果虚拟机主要用于文本处理或轻量级应用,可以适当降低显示分辨率和图形质量,以减少对宿主机显卡和CPU的负担

     3.解决兼容性问题 -更新驱动程序:确保虚拟机中的操作系统和应用程序都安装了最新的驱动程序

    这可以通过访问制造商的官方网站或使用驱动程序更新工具来完成

     -使用兼容模式:对于某些在虚拟机中运行不佳的软件,可以尝试在兼容模式下运行

    在Windows中,这可以通过右键点击应用程序图标,选择“属性”,然后在“兼容性”选项卡中进行设置

     4.优化宿主机系统状态 -关闭不必要的后台程序:使用任务管理器关闭不需要的后台程序和服务,以减少资源占用

     -调整电源管理设置:在Windows 10的电源选项中,选择“高性能”模式,以确保CPU和GPU以最大性能运行

     5.升级硬件 -升级CPU:如果CPU成为性能瓶颈,考虑升级到更高性能的型号

     -增加内存:根据虚拟化软件的要求和虚拟机的数量,增加宿主机的内存容量

     6.使用虚拟化加速技术 -硬件虚拟化加速:确保宿主机和虚拟化软件都支持并启用了硬件虚拟化技术(如Intel VT-x和AMD-V)

    这可以显著提升虚拟机的性能

     -GPU直通:对于需要图形密集型应用的虚拟机,可以考虑使用GPU直通技术,将物理显卡直接分配给虚拟机使用

     7.定期维护和优化 -磁盘碎片整理:定期对虚拟机文件和宿主机硬盘进行碎片整理,以提高磁盘读写速度

     -清理垃圾文件:使用系统清理工具或第三方软件清理宿主机和虚拟机中的垃圾文件和无用数据

     三、结论 虚拟机在Windows 10下反应迟钝是一个涉及多个因素的问题

    通过优化资源分配、调整虚拟化软件设置、解决兼容性问题、优化宿主机系统状态、升级硬件、使用虚拟化加速技术以及定期维护和优化等措施,可以显著提升虚拟机的运行效率

    用户应根据自己的实际情况和需求,有针对性地采取上述解决方案,以获得最佳的虚拟机性能体验

     在实践中,解决虚拟机性能问题可能需要一定的尝试和调整

    重要的是保持耐心和细心,逐步排查并解决问题

    只有这样,才能真正发挥虚拟机在多元化计算环境中的强大功能,提高工作效率和生产力

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道